The excavator amphibious chassis is an excavator chassis with amphibious operation capabilities. The chassis design of traditional excavators is designed for land operations and is not qualified for operations in water or muddy areas. Excavators designed with an amphibious chassis have the ability to switch working modes on land and in water, so they can also perform tasks smoothly in rivers, lakes, swamps and other water environments.

The design principle of the excavator amphibious chassis is mainly based on buoyancy and driving force. It adopts special structure and sealing technology to ensure that there is sufficient buoyancy inside the chassis to support the floating and smooth movement of the entire fuselage in the water. The bottom of the chassis is equipped with a buoyancy plate or buoyancy tank, and the amount of water in and out is controlled through a pump system to adjust the buoyancy and sinking degree of the fuselage. At the same time, the amphibious chassis is also equipped with a powerful hydraulic drive system, which can achieve forward, backward and steering in the water by driving crawlers or propellers.

 

The advantage of the excavator amphibious chassis is that it expands the scope of application of the excavator and improves work efficiency and flexibility. It can handle water conservancy projects, underwater pipeline repairs, dam repairs and other water construction tasks, avoiding the traditional problem of using additional boats or building pontoons and other auxiliary equipment. At the same time, traditional excavators often get into trouble when operating in muddy areas, and the mechanical feet of the amphibious chassis can provide better support and stability, avoiding the risk of getting stuck.

 

However, there are some challenges and limitations associated with excavator amphibious chassis. Amphibious chassis are more expensive to design and manufacture due to the complexity of operating in water and the need for additional watertightness and buoyancy control systems. At the same time, the working environment in the water also places higher requirements on the design and operation of excavators, requiring operators to have relevant skills and experience.
